Aquatic toxicology; organic pollution; eutrophication; acidification; energy and pollution; biological pollution; biological assessment of water quality; managing water resources.
An overview aimed at undergraduates and professionals, the fourth edition of this text describes examples of pollution events. Chapters deal with the pollution types, exploring their impact on biological systems and methods for mitigating this. Empha
